The driver-assignment heuristic on staging is pulling weights from the production scoring tier because the environment file was copied wholesale during the Routefall 4.2 cutover. As a result, staging assignments favor long-haul drivers and our regression comparisons against Harwick depot data are invalid. Fix is straightforward: replace the scoring endpoint, reset the heuristic cache, and rotate the tier credential. The corrected env block is below; the scoring tier's auth value must appear on the next line.

vault entry, yadug-yahig: VAULT_KEY8=0123db84

# Building Access: Veldstone Data Centre Cage Visits

New starters visiting the Cage Hall at our Marrowfield site must first complete the online induction and carry their Torvale ID at all times. Sign in at the secure lobby, store phones in the lockers provided, and wait for your escort — unescorted cage access is never permitted in your first month. Once your escort confirms the visit in the logbook, enter the anteroom using the access code shown below.

turnstile pass: bdg-YEOZLM-79341408

## Artifact Signing — SDK Parity Notes (Weekly Sync)

Kestrel SDK for Android reached parity with the Swift client this sprint: offline queueing, batched telemetry, and retry semantics now match. Both SDKs ship as signed artifacts from the same pipeline. Remaining gap: background sync throttling, targeted next sprint. Verify both release bundles before tagging. Both artifacts validate against the shared signing key below.

signing key of kawig-fafog = bky19_6Fypv1qws7J8qJtaYjX